How to manage travel-related quarantine in your business

7 June 2021

Following a review of the red-amber-green travel list, the government announced on 3 June that Portugal is being removed from the green list and being put onto the amber list as of 8 June. That means that anyone traveling back from Portugal after that date will now have to isolate for 10 days upon their return. There were also seven more countries added to the red list.

As we move more into summer, and your employees might be thinking of booking holidays – or even already be on holiday – it’s essential that you’re confident in how to manage any travel-related quarantine your employees might have to undertake.
